Tracy Dizon is an accomplished fashion designer and educator with extensive experience in various roles within the fashion industry. Currently serving as a Fashion Design Curriculum Designer for New York Edge and an Instructor for crochet and sewing classes at the Senior Center of Jacob Riis Settlement Houses, Tracy also holds positions as a Teaching Artist at The Center for Educational Innovation and The Children's Institute of Fashion Arts. In addition to freelance work as an independent fashion designer, Tracy has showcased collections at Fashion Week Brooklyn and runs a millinery line, Tiara by Tracy Dizon. With a strong educational background from prestigious institutions, including the Parsons School of Design and the University of the Philippines, Tracy Dizon continues to influence and inspire the next generation of fashion enthusiasts through teaching and creative endeavors.
